The Prevalence of Anul Sex

Anul sex is a common sexual practice among adults, with various studies suggesting that between 20% and 40% of adults have engaged in anal sex at some point in their lives. A 2019 survey conducted by the Kinsey Institute found that approximately 25% of adults in the United States reported having engaged in anal sex. Similar studies have reported comparable figures, indicating that anul sex is a relatively common aspect of adult sexual behavior.

Safety and Risks Associated with Anul Sex

Like any sexual activity, anul sex carries certain risks and considerations. One of the primary concerns is the risk of injury or discomfort, particularly if proper precautions are not taken. The anal mucosa is more delicate than the vaginal mucosa and can be more prone to tearing or irritation. Additionally, the risk of sexually transmitted infections (STIs) can be higher with anal sex, particularly if protective measures such as condoms are not used.

Psychological and Emotional Implications

The psychological and emotional implications of anul sex can be significant, particularly for individuals who may feel stigmatized or uncertain about this aspect of intimacy. Research has suggested that individuals who engage in anal sex often report feelings of excitement, pleasure, and intimacy. However, some individuals may also experience anxiety, guilt, or shame related to this topic.

Effective communication and consent are essential for any healthy and fulfilling sexual experience, including anul sex. Partners should discuss their desires, boundaries, and concerns openly and honestly, ensuring that both parties are comfortable and enthusiastic about engaging in anal sex.
